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Choice: The type of material used (asphalt, concrete, gravel, etc.) significantly impacts the overall cost.
- Driveway Size: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ing the total expense.
- Site Preparation: Costs can rise if extensive grading, excavation, or tree removal is needed.
- Labor Rates: Labor costs in Kihei, HI, can be higher due to the local economy and availability of skilled workers.
- Design Complexity: Custom designs, curves, and additional features like lighting or drainage systems add to the cost.
- Permits and Regulations: Local permits and adherence to regulations can introduce additional expenses.
Common Tasks and Costs
| Task | Average Cost (USD) |
|---|---|
| Asphalt Driveway Installation | $3,000 - $5,000 |
| Concrete Driveway Installation | $4,000 - $7,000 |
| Gravel Driveway Installation | $1,500 - $3,000 |
| Site Preparation | $500 - $2,000 |
| Excavation and Grading |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Permit Fees | $100 - $500 |
| Drainage System Installation | $1,000 - $2,500 |
| Decorative Features | $500 - $2,000 |
